Stephanie helps you decide whether your symptoms fit mild anxiety, mild depression, stress-related concerns, or another health issue that needs attention.
During your visit, Stephanie asks about your symptoms, mood, sleep, appetite, stress, relationships, work or school demands, medical history, and medications. She also asks screening questions to better understand the severity of your symptoms.

Physical health and emotional health connect closely, so the following can all affect mood and energy:
Stephanie combines modern medicine with a wellness-centered approach, so she looks at the whole picture. She may recommend lab work, preventive screenings, nutrition support, or changes to your care plan if physical health concerns contribute to your symptoms.
